Next week we will be at WDW! :goodvibes I just have to have Tonga Toast one morning. :) We are staying at Pop so I wanted to do breakfast at Poly and then head to MK. The easiest way to accomplish this is just get a cab over to the Poly. How much should a cab trip from Pop to Poly run for me and DS?

I took a taxi from GF to Pop just over a week ago on May 22nd. It was my DD's birthday and we had spent the morning at Epcot then took the monorail to the TTC and walked to the Poly then monorail to GF for tea. After tea I thought it would be quicker to just take a taxi back to Pop for a quick swim and shower before we went to CP for a birthday dinner with Pooh.

I paid $15. and change - under $16 before tip.

There is a bus stop right near the MK. This is for Disney Resort busses only. Its over to the left as you exit the MK. Quite an extensive complex of bus stops with televisions even.
